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
483655 91243242 69 125566
48217540 35573 9123468272
48217540 35573 9123468272
43311209 3152173 39739 406 554
All about undefined
Interested in learning more?
48217540 35573 9123468272
43311209 3152173 39739 406 554
See more
6162761163 329283
49266 8310002078 6480
See more
02 64170
061 42 45838296 1112705217
See more